The Mason's Collectors' Club calls this gorgeous pattern "Central Flower with Twirls", and gives it the code OF127. The pattern number is 3050. The rounded jeweled crown of the mark is printed in a purplish-brown. It dates c 1840-50.

The 10-1/4" (26 cm) plate is in excellent condition, with no wear to the show-stopping pattern. There are no cracks, no crazing and no repairs. There is a slight chip on the foot rim. (See photo.) The plate rings when tapped.
